Senior HR Business Partner role providing strategic and operational HR support for cement plant locations across the US and Canada, with on-site presence required from the Leamington, UT plant location.
Responsibilities- Partner with plant and operations leaders to deliver strategic HR programs aligned with business needs across the full employment lifecycle
- Provide subject matter expertise in leadership, organizational effectiveness, organization structure, and human capital processes to support sustainable business results
- Mentor and provide day-to-day guidance to HR Business Partners at assigned plant locations
- Oversee and manage employee and labor relations matters, including terminations, performance management, complaints, and disciplinary actions
- Support and manage union contract negotiations and interpretations, including grievances and arbitration, with guidance from HR leadership and the Labor Relations team
- Investigate and document employee complaints (ADR) and participate in EEOC and complaint meetings as required
- Manage internal and external recruiting activities for assigned plant openings
- Coordinate onboarding, orientation, and new hire integration for plant employees
- Provide education and coaching on performance management during the review process
- Analyze workforce metrics (turnover, engagement, attrition) and recommend action plans to leadership
- Review and approve personnel changes, including salary and position changes, new hires, and separations
- Support employee separation documentation and conduct exit interviews to identify trends
- Support talent review, succession planning, and individual development planning
- Coordinate and deliver required HR training in collaboration with the Learning & Development team
- Ensure compliance with applicable federal, state, and local employment laws and company policies
- Promote and follow safety guidelines and advocate for safety programs and initiatives
- Minimum of 4-year/Bachelor’s Deg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, or related field
- Minimum 5 years of experience
- Preferred SHRM-CP or SHRM-SCP
- Maintain confidentiality of all employee information and HR records at all times
- Ability to work onsite at assigned locations in an industrial/manufacturing environment
- Ability to work well in a team environment and build strong relationships across functions and/or sites
- Strong knowledge of employment and labor law; experience in union environments preferred
- Proficient in HRIS systems; experience with UKG or similar HCM platforms preferred
- Strong written and verbal communication skills across all organizational levels
- Ability to coach and develop more junior HR professionals
- Ability to analyze HR data and people metrics, translate findings into actionable recommendations
- Strong organizational skills with the ability to manage multiple priorities across multiple sites
- Knowledge of talent management, succession planning, and workforce development
